DESCRIPTION:
Join our team at Thermo Fisher Scientific as an Account Manager II where youll support revenue growth and contribute to serving science. Youll develop and maintain strategic relationships with customers while promoting our comprehensive portfolio of innovative products and services. Working in a collaborative environment youll implement sales strategies identify new business opportunities and provide excellent support to help customers achieve their goals. This role offers the chance to represent a leader in scientific solutions while contributing to our mission of making the world healthier cleaner and safer.
REQUIREMENTS:
- Bachelors Degree plus 2 years of sales experience preferably in scientific/laboratory industry or equivalent laboratory experience
- Preferred Fields of Study: Life Sciences Chemistry or related scientific field
- Strong technical aptitude with demonstrated ability to learn complex product applications and workflows
- Excellent communication presentation and negotiation skills
- Demonstrated ability to build and maintain long-term customer relationships
- Proficiency in CRM systems (preferably Salesforce) and Microsoft Office Suite
- Strong territory management and strategic account planning capabilities
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ills for developing effective sales strategies
- Ability to work both independently and collaboratively in a matrix environment
- Valid drivers license and ability to travel up to 70% within assigned territory
- Fluency in English required; additional language skills based on territory needs
- Demonstrated commitment to Thermo Fishers core values: Integrity Intensity Innovation and Involvement
Compensation and Benefits
The salary range estimated for this position based in California is $52600.00$75000.00.
This position may also be eligible to receive a variable annual bonus based on company team and/or individual performance results in accordance with company policy. We offer a comprehensive Total Rewards package that our U.S. colleagues and their families can count on which includes:
A choice of national medical and dental plans and a national vision plan including health incentive programs
Employee assistance and family support programs including commuter benefits and tuition reimbursement
At least 120 hours paid time off (PTO) 10 paid holidays annually paid parental leave (3 weeks for bonding and 8 weeks for caregiver leave) accident and life insurance and short- and long-term disability in accordance with company policy
Retirement and savings programs such as our competitive 401(k) U.S. retirement savings plan
Employees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P) offers eligible colleagues the opportunity to purchase company stock at a discount
